shutil.copytree(srcpath, destpath, symlinks=True)
I mentioned this in the commit message:
"Since we're shelling out to 'cp' in a case above, might as well do it
here."
The reason for using 'cp' is coreutils has a desired behavior for EFI where if the
target directory already exists (as a mount point in that case), that's not an error.
Also another rationale from the commit message:
"This also means that if we hit e.g. ENOSPC we'll enter the error
handling codepath instead of an uncaught traceback."
